Ver Mensaje Individual
  #3 (permalink)  
Antiguo 20/11/2008, 23:26
jurena
Colaborador
 
Fecha de Ingreso: marzo-2008
Ubicación: Cáceres
Mensajes: 3.735
Antigüedad: 16 años, 1 mes
Puntos: 300
Respuesta: Varios counts en una consulta con diferentes condiciones para cada count

Prueba esta consulta:
Código sql:
Ver original
  1. SELECT idvendedor, COUNT( datavenda ) AS atendimientos, t1.adicionaisofertados2
  2. FROM tb_venda
  3. INNER JOIN (
  4.  
  5. SELECT idvendedor AS clave2, COUNT( datavenda ) AS adicionaisofertados2
  6. FROM tb_venda
  7. WHERE DATE( tb_venda.datavenda )
  8. BETWEEN '2007-01-01'
  9. AND '2009-10-31'
  10. AND tb_venda.adicionaisofertados = '1'
  11. GROUP BY idvendedor
  12. )t1 ON tb_venda.idvendedor = t1.clave2
  13. WHERE DATE( tb_venda.datavenda )
  14. BETWEEN '2007-01-01'
  15. AND '2009-10-31'
  16. GROUP BY idvendedor